The Repulse Bay Campus is located at 23 South Bay Close, Repulse Bay, on the south side of Hong Kong Island. The area is residential and close to the beach, with bus and car access linking it to Central and other districts.
This campus houses Lower Primary (Reception 1–Grade 2) and Upper Primary (Grades 3–5).
HKIS is a co-educational, nonprofit day school. It does not provide boarding.
The school employs learning specialists across divisions to support students with mild to moderate needs, but it is not a specialist SEN institution.
HKIS provides an American-style education, aligned with U.S. standards.
The school is grounded in the Christian faith through its founding with the Lutheran Church–Missouri Synod, while respecting other faith traditions.
Reception 1 & 2 (Lower Primary): 8 a.m. - 1:50 p.m.
Grades 1 & 2 (Lower Primary): 8 a.m. - 2:50 p.m.
Grades 3-5 (Upper Primary): 7:55 a.m. - 2:50 p.m.
After-school activities are available, and late buses are provided. Lunch and recess are included during the day.
HKIS offers a bus service through Kwoon Chung Motors, with routes covering Hong Kong Island. This includes drop-off and pick-up options for students at both Repulse Bay and Tai Tam campuses.
Application Fee: HKD 2,000 (non-refundable).
Entry Fee: HKD 15,000 (non-refundable).
Annual Capital Levy: HKD 23,000, per student.
Annual Tuition Fees
Reception 1 – Grade 2: HKD 224,800 (HKD 112,400 per semester)
Grade 3 – Grade 5: HKD 224,800 (HKD 112,400 per semester)
Other costs
Bus service, uniforms, and activities are charged separately.
Billing schedule
Fees are invoiced twice a year (August and January).
Payment Method
Payment is due before the start of each semester and can be made via bank transfer or cheque.
Refund Policy
HKIS states that deposits and certain fees are non-refundable; detailed refund terms are not fully disclosed.
The Repulse Bay Campus of Hong Kong International School (HKIS) serves students from Reception One through Grade 5. Located at 23 South Bay Close, Repulse Bay, the campus was fully redeveloped in 2017–2018 to provide bespoke facilities for early childhood and primary education. The Lower Primary follows a play-based, Reggio Emilia-inspired approach, while Upper Primary continues with U.S. standards in core subjects, preparing students for Middle School at Tai Tam. Facilities include 70 homeroom classrooms, 14 Chinese Studies rooms, 4 art rooms, 4 music rooms, 2 cafeterias, 2 libraries, 9 playgrounds, and a 700-seat chapel. Dedicated spaces such as the Kid Kitchen, Hydroponic Farm, Media Lab, and STEM Lab encourage hands-on inquiry and creativity. Students benefit from dual language opportunities in Chinese and English, alongside a vibrant co-curricular program. The campus combines strong academic foundations with facilities designed specifically for younger learners.
